Primary tools included: Supports SAST tools: Checkmarx, CodeQL, Fortify, Snyk, Two modes: Scan (runs SAST scan) and Analyze (uses existing SAST report), Generates automated code fixes for detected vulnerabilities.

Mobb Vibe Shield identifies and remediates vulnerabilities in both human and AI-written code, ensuring your applications remain secure without slowing development.
Scans AI coding sessions and assistant configs for leaked secrets and risky hooks; local, redacted
